Originally from Brooklyn, New York, David moved west and joined the Seattle architectural lighting community in 2022. Since beginning his career in entertainment lighting in 2013, he has been fortunate enough to touch most corners of the lighting design universe. His broad background of experience in live entertainment, commercials, events, broadcast television, and most recently architectural lighting has afforded him a defined aesthetic, a strong understanding of lighting and composition, a uniquely hands-on background in lighting control systems, and the mental flexibility to lead a tremendous variety of projects.
David prides himself on bringing a deeply collaborative approach to his projects. He cherishes open and frequent communication with architects and co-designers working alongside him and sees his lighting as an element in service of a larger vision. He considers himself incredibly fortunate to be a professional problem-solver in a vocation that implores him to constantly seek new knowledge and better paths forward.
